Spooky Fest Halloween Fun Adventure at Center for Science Teaching and Learning in Rockville Centre, Long Island, New York.
This family friendly event will takes place the last
two weekends in October from 6:30-9:30pm at the Tanglewood Preserve in Rockville, Centre. Seventeen acres is transformed into a family friendly, Halloween event.
Wooded paths, exhibits and festivities on the preserve will be
transformed for Halloween, with eerie lighting, special effects and
characters along the way. Everything is perfectly spooky and a little scary. Creatures of all kinds inhabit the woods, the strange and beautiful will draw you into the eerie paths. Spooky Fest is a Halloween Family Adventure.
Admission includes:
*A scary walk in the woods
*The mystic den
*A non-spooky walk for young ones
*Kids craft area
*A live animals exhibit
*A goody-bag for the first 200 kids each night
*The haunted maze of madness
*The merry monsters
Admission: Adults (13 and over) - $15, Children (12 and under) - $10.
